Across TCGA patient cohorts, ZBTB40 mutation is significantly associated with the total protein of many other genes, with 46 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ible ZBTB40-associated genes across cancer lineages are GAPDH, HER3_pY1289, and Bad_pS112. Each is linked with ZBTB40 in more than 2 cancer types. Because this analysis shows association rather than direction, both ZBTB40-to-partner and partner-to-ZBTB40 results are reported.
